Understanding Exterior Door Locks

When discussing the replacement of exterior door locks, it is essential initially to comprehend the various kinds of locks available in the market. The primary categories include:

Deadbolts

  • Provide extra security
  • Offered in single or double-cylinder choices

Knob Locks

  • Typically used in residential settings
  • Much easier to manipulate but less secure compared to deadbolts

Lever Handle Locks

  • Typically preferred in commercial settings
  • Easier to open, especially for people with mobility issues

Smart Locks

  • Allow keyless entry utilizing smartphones or biometric acknowledgment
  • Can be easier however might need battery replacement with time

Mortise Locks

  • Set up within the door itself
  • Deal enhanced security and sturdiness

Factors for Replacing Exterior Door Locks

Numerous scenarios can warrant the replacement of exterior door locks:

  • Key Loss: If the keys are lost, it postures a security threat.
  • Wear and Tear: Locks that have become worn out may fail to secure a door appropriately.
  • Break-ins: Replacing locks after a robbery can assist offer comfort.
  • Moving In/Out: New house owners need to change locks to avoid unauthorized gain access to from previous homeowners.
  • Upgrade to Smart Locks: Homeowners may want to improve their security systems.

Steps to Replace Exterior Door Locks

Replacing exterior door locks may appear challenging, but it can be a simple task with appropriate guidance. Follow these actions for an effective lock replacement:

Tools Required

  • Screwdriver (Phillips or flat-head)
  • Drill (for more complex setups)
  • Replacement lock set
  • Tape step
  • Level (optional)

Step-by-Step Process

Select the Right Lock

  • Identify the type of lock you wish to install based on your security needs and choices.

Remove the Old Lock

  • Unscrew the screws holding the lock in location on both sides of the door.
  • Get Rid Of the Lock Cylinder: After loosening, pull the lock cylinder out of both sides.

Prepare the Door

  • Ensure the hole for the lock is clean and devoid of debris. Use a measuring tape to examine if the new lock fits properly.

Install the New Lock

  • Place the New Cylinder: Place the new lock cylinder into the door hole.
  • Secure the Lock: Use screws to secure the lock in location, ensuring it's flush with the door.

Check the Lock

  • Operate the lock with the new secrets to confirm it operates correctly. Make modifications as required.

End up

  • Re-install any extra hardware, such as strike plates or manages.

Tips for Successful Lock Replacement

  • Follow Manufacturer's Instructions: Always describe the installation manual supplied with your lock.
  • Think About Professional Help: If in doubt, working with a locksmith professional can ensure the proper installation.
  • Check the Lock: Before finalizing your installation, thoroughly check the lock to ensure it engages and disengages efficiently.

FAQs About Exterior Door Lock Replacement

1. How typically should I change my exterior door locks?

While there is no set timeframe for replacing door locks, it is advisable to evaluate them at least every couple of years or when you transfer to a new residential or commercial property.

2. Can I replace my locks myself?

Yes, replacing door locks is a manageable DIY task for lots of house owners, provided they follow appropriate directions and guidelines.

3. What should  garage door lock replacement  do if my lock breaks?

If your lock breaks, it is best to replace it promptly to maintain your home's security. If you're not sure how to proceed, consult a professional locksmith.

4. How do I pick the best lock for my home?

Think about aspects like security level, ease of use, and whether keyless options are more effective for your lifestyle. Research study respectable brand names and examine security ratings before purchasing.

5. Are smart locks worth the investment?

Smart locks provide convenience and can integrate into home security systems. However, they may not suit everybody, as they need a source of power and can be susceptible to hacking. Examine your needs before deciding.
